The childhood interstitial lung diseases (chILD) Turkey registry (chILD-TR) was established in November 2021 to increase awareness of disease, and in collaboration with the centers to improve the diagnostic and treatment standards. Here, the first results of the chILD registry system were presented. In this prospective cohort study, data were collected using a data-entry software system. The demographic characteristics, clinical, laboratory, radiologic findings, diagnoses, and treatment characteristics of the patients were evaluated. Clinical characteristics were compared between two main chILD groups ((A) diffuse parenchymal lung diseases (DPLD) disorders manifesting primarily in infancy [group1] and (B) DPLD disorders occurring at all ages [group 2]). There were 416 patients registered from 19 centers. Forty-six patients were excluded due to missing information. The median age of diagnosis of the patients was 6.05 (1.3-11.6) years. Across the study population (n = 370), 81 (21.8%) were in group 1, and 289 (78.1%) were in group 2. The median weight z-score was significantly lower in group 1 (- 2.0 [- 3.36 to - 0.81]) than in group 2 (- 0.80 [- 1.7 to 0.20]) (p < 0.001). When we compared the groups according to chest CT findings, ground-glass opacities were significantly more common in group 1, and nodular opacities, bronchiectasis, mosaic perfusion, and mediastinal lymphadenopathy were significantly more common in group 2. Out of the overall study population, 67.8% were undergoing some form of treatment. The use of oral steroids was significantly higher in group 2 than in group 1 (40.6% vs. 23.3%, respectively; p = 0.040).   Conclusion: This study showed that national registry allowed to obtain information about the frequency, types, and treatment methods of chILD in Turkey and helped to see the difficulties in the diagnosis and management of these patients. What is Known: • Childhood interstitial lung diseases comprise many diverse entities which are challenging to diagnose and manage. What is New: • This study showed that national registry allowed to obtain information about the frequency, types and treatment methods of chILD in Turkey and helped to see the difficulties in the diagnosis and management of these patients. Also, our findings reveal that nutrition should be considered in all patients with chILD, especially in A-DPLD disorders manifesting primarily in infancy.

BACKGROUND: Many possible underlying causes can be seen in children with unexplained peripheral eosinophilia (UPE) with suspected pulmonary involvement. Here, we aimed to demonstrate the clinical characteristics and diagnoses of children evaluated for UPE who underwent diagnostic bronchoscopy. METHODS: Thirty-one children who underwent diagnostic bronchoscopy for UPE between 2006-2018 were included. Demographic characteristics, bronchoscopy findings and final diagnosis, and treatments were evaluated. RESULTS: The median age at the time of diagnosis was 5 (0.25-17.5) years. The final diagnoses of 26 patients were as follows: immunodeficiency (n = 6); hyper-IgE syndromes (n = 4), DOCK8 deficiency + HES (idiopathic hypereosinophilic syndrome; n = 1), and severe combined immunodeficiency (n = 1), HES (n = 3), idiopathic chronic eosinophilic pneumonia (ICEP; n = 3), idiopathic pulmonary hemosiderosis (n = 1), B cell lymphoma (n = 1). In one child, an integrin α3 mutation + cytomegalovirus (CMV) pneumonia was detected. Congenital pneumonia was found in one patient, and parasitic infection in another. In two, eosinophilia was attributed to underlying asthma and atopy. In four, the underlying reasons could not be elucidated. Two children with HES and one with ICEP were lost to follow-up. There was no significant relationship between the peripheral eosinophil count at the time of diagnosis and the percentage of bronchoalveolar lavage eosinophils (BAL). Bronchoscopy contributed to the management of 14 (53.9%) patients. CONCLUSIONS: Bronchoscopy has potential diagnostic contribution in patients with UPE suspected of having pulmonary involvement. Numerous various underlying causes may be present in this patient group. There is no relation between peripheral eosinophil count and BAL eosinophil percentage.

The objectives are to explore the demographic and polysomnographic features of children with Down syndrome and to determine the predictive factors associated with severe sleep apnea. A total of 81 children with Down syndrome referred for full-night polysomnography were analyzed. In addition, parental interviews were performed for each child. Data were available for 81 children, with a mean age of 4.8 years. Severe obstructive sleep apnea was determined in 53.1%. Age, sex, exposure to second-hand smoke, clinical findings, anthropometric features, and the presence of comorbidities were not predictors of severe obstructive sleep apnea. Children who were exposed to second-hand smoke had more sleep-related symptoms. Even in children without symptoms, the prevalence of severe obstructive sleep apnea was 40%. Moreover, 86% of parents had no previous information regarding possible sleep breathing disorders in their children. Clinically significant central apnea was present in 10 patients (12.3%).Conclusion: Our results demonstrate that severe obstructive sleep apnea is common in children with Down syndrome, even in children without a history of symptoms of sleep apnea. It is not possible to predict patients with severe apnea; thus, screening of children with Down syndrome beginning from young ages is very important. Central apneas could be a part of the spectrum of sleep abnormalities in Down syndrome.

Background: There are conflicting data with regard to the impact of respiratory and allergic comorbidities on the course of novel coronavirus disease 2019 (COVID-19) in children. Objective: This study aimed to investigate the relationship between allergic diseases and COVID-19 severity in pediatric patients. Methods: Seventy-five pediatric patients with COVID-19 were classified according to clinical severity and evaluated in the allergy/immunology and pulmonology departments 1 to 3 months after the infection resolved. Blood was collected from the patients for a complete blood cell count and assessment of immunoglobulin and total immunoglobulin E (IgE) levels, and skin-prick tests and spirometry tests were performed. Results: A total of 75 patients ages 5-18 years were evaluated. COVID-19 was asymptomatic/mild in 44 patients and moderate/severe/critical in 31 patients. Based on allergy evaluation, allergic rhinitis was diagnosed in 19 patients (25.3%), asthma in 10 patients (13%), and atopic dermatitis in 3 patients (4%). Aeroallergen sensitivity was detected in 26 patients (34.7%). COVID-19 infection was asymptomatic/mild in 15 patients with allergic rhinitis (78.9%) and in 21 with aeroallergen sensitivity (80.8%) (p = 0.038 and p = 0.005, respectively). There was no difference in severity between the patients with and without asthma (p = 0.550). The median (interquartile range) total IgE level was significantly higher in the asymptomatic/mild group (71.8 [30.7-211.2]) (p = 0.015). There were no differences in terms of spirometry parameters. Conclusion: Aeroallergen sensitization and allergic rhinitis in children may be associated with a milder course of COVID-19. The knowledge that atopy is associated with less-severe COVID-19 outcomes in children may guide clinical risk classification.

BACKGROUND: Non-tuberculous mycobacteria (NTM) can cause chronic lung infection particularly in patients who have structural lung disease such as cystic fibrosis (CF). We evaluated the incidence and management of NTM infections in patients with CF in our center. METHODS: A retrospective cohort study was carried out on CF patients having at least one positive NTM isolate between 2012 and 2020. RESULTS: Ten patients (2.1%) had at least one positive NTM culture from respiratory samples. All of them were vaccinated with Bacille Calmette-Guérin (BCG) vaccine, which is in the national vaccination program in our country. Eight patients had the Mycobacterium abscessus complex, one had Mycobacterium avium, and one had Mycobacterium szulgai growth in their respiratory samples. Three patients had transient NTM infection, two had persistent, and five had active NTM infection (NTM pulmonary disease). Patients with NTM pulmonary disease received antibiogram-directed antimycobacterial therapy. In patients with NTM pulmonary disease, the median ppFEV1 and BMI decreased by 17% and 1%, respectively, at the time of the first NTM isolation when compared with the values one year before the first NTM isolation. Culture conversion was not seen in any patient infected with Mycobacteriunm abscessus complex. CONCLUSIONS: The NTM infection incidence is lower in our country than in those countries where the BCG vaccine is not routinely applied. The BCG vaccine may be a protective factor for NTM infection. Further studies are needed about the prevalence of NTM infections, facilitating and protective factors, and appropriate management of NTM infections in patients with CF.

BACKGROUND: Inflammatory periodontal diseases are caused by interaction between gram negative, anaerobic bacteria and host response. Persistent infection of Pseudomonas aeruginosa in cystic fibrosis (CF) patients also cause increased pro-inflammatory response and the imbalance of pro- and anti-inflammatory response in brochoalveolar lavage fluid which leads to destruction of lungs. The aim of this study is to evaluate periodontal status of CF patients, to measure level of cytokines and biochemical molecules in gingival crevicular fluid (GCF), and to detect presence of P. aeruginosa in dental plaque samples. MATERIALS AND METHODS: GCF samples were collected from 41 CF patients and 39 healthy (non-CF) subjects. Interleukin (IL)-1ß, IL-17, IL-10, human neutrophil elastase (HNE), cystic fibrosis transmembrane regulator (CFTR) protein, and human ß-defensin-1 (HBD1) in GCF were evaluated by ELISA method. Dental plaque samples were collected from 18 CF patients with history of P. aeruginosa colonization and 15 non-CF subjects. Presence of P. aeruginosa was evaluated by using conventional culture methods and molecular methods. RESULTS: Levels of IL-1ß, HNE, and HBD1 in CF patients were significantly higher than non-CF subjects. However, IL-10 level was significantly lower in CF patients. Increased pro-inflammatory (IL-1ß) and decreased anti-inflammatory (IL-10) cytokine levels were observed in GCF samples from CF patients, irrespective of their periodontal status. P. aeruginosa were detected in four samples of 18 CF patients, and all were negative in non-CF group. CONCLUSIONS: As a result of this study, CF coexists increasing pro-inflammatory and decreasing anti-inflammatory response locally. Due to increasing pro-inflammation, CF patients should be followed-up more often than non-CF children.

OBJECTIVES-AIM: We aimed to show the composition and structure of and explore affecting factors on airway microbiota in primary ciliary dyskinesia (PCD) patients using culture-independent techniques. METHOD: A cross-sectional observational study was performed. We recruited 14 PCD patients (seven pairs of siblings) and nine parents. Bacterial rDNA was extracted from sputum and nasal samples. Sputum samples were also inoculated on suitable bacteriological media. RESULTS: Thirty-three separate genera were detected in sputum samples of PCD patients, and 41 were in nasal samples of parents. The detected genera were dominated by phyla Proteobacteria in PCD patients and their parents. Culture-dependent analyses could not detect many of the bacterial species detected with culture-independent analyses. There were no significant differences in alpha diversity between the siblings' pairs, and siblings' samples did not cluster together nearly as strongly as nonsiblings' samples. Patients who had no new complaints and no bacterial growth with the culture-dependent method at the time of study and patients who had no Haemophilus influenzae growth in the previous year had a significantly greater diversity (p < .05). Microbiota communities tended to cluster together by age, pulmonary exacerbation status, the existence of at least one H. influenzae growth with culture-dependent analyses in the previous year, and forced expiratory volume in 1 sec z and FEF25-75 z-scores. CONCLUSION: The airway microbiota of patients with PCD have presented more diverse bacterial communities than had been indicated with culture-dependent methods. The study identifies relationships between bacterial airway microbiota composition and the clinical measures of patients. Sibling pairs have no more community similarities than nonsibling PCD patients. Our results may indicate that the patients' clinical characteristics, which determine the disease severity, might affect the PCD microbiome.

INTRODUCTION: Cystic fibrosis transmembrane conductance regulator (CFTR) modulator drugs target the underlying defect and improve CFTR function. They are a part of standard care in many countries, but not all patients are eligible for these drugs due to age and genotype. Here, we aimed to determine the characteristics of non-eligible patients for CFTR modulators in the CF registry of Turkey (CFRT) to highlight their clinical needs. METHODS: This retrospective cohort study included CF patient data from the CFRT in 2021. The decision of eligibility for the CFTR modulator was determined according to the 'Vertex treatment-Finder' on the Vertex® website. Demographic and clinical characteristics of patients were compared between eligible (group 1) and ineligible (group 2) groups for CFTR modulators. RESULTS: Among the study population (N = 1527), 873 (57.2%) were in group 1 and 654 (42.8%) were in group 2. There was no statistical difference between groups regarding sex, meconium ileus history, diagnoses via newborn screening, FEV1 z-score, CF-associated complications, organ transplant history, and death. Patients in group 2 had a higher incidence of pancreatic insufficiency (87.7% vs. 83.2%, p = .010), lower median height z-scores (-0.87 vs. -0.55, p < .001), lower median body mass index z-scores (-0.65 vs. -0.50, p < .001), longer days receiving antibiotics due to pulmonary exacerbation (0 [interquartile range, IQR: 0-2] vs. 0 [IQR: 0-7], p = 0.001), and more non-invasive ventilation support (2.6% vs. 0.9%, p = 0.008) than patients in group 1. CONCLUSION: The ineligible group had worse clinical outcomes than the eligible group. This highlights their need for life-changing drugs to improve clinical outcomes.

We investigated plasma YKL-40 levels and chitotriosidase (CHIT1) activity in patients with cystic fibrosis (CF) lung disease and evaluated clinically relevant factors that may affect their levels. Plasma samples were obtained from pediatric (n = 19) and adult patients (n = 15) during exacerbation, discharge, and stable period of the disease. YKL-40 levels and chitotriosidase activity were measured by enzyme-linked immunosorbent assay and fluorometric assay, respectively. Data were compared with healthy children and adults of similar age. YKL-40 levels of pediatric and adult CF patients at all periods were significantly higher than controls (p < 0.001 and p < 0.05). CHIT1 activities of adult patients at all periods were significantly higher compared to controls (p < 0.05). On the other hand, CHIT1 activities of pediatric CF patients were similar with controls. YKL-40 levels of exacerbation period of adult CF patients were negatively correlated with forced vital capacity (FVC) (r = - 0.800, p = 0.014) and forced expiratory volume in 1 s (FEV1) (r = - 0.735, p = 0.008). YKL-40 levels in the exacerbation period of pediatric CF patients were negatively correlated with FVC (r = - 0.697, p = 0.0082) and FEV1 (r = - 0.720, p = 0.006). CHIT1 activity may be a valuable marker of chronic inflammation in adult CF patients who suffer from CF for a longer period compared to pediatric patients. Increased YKL-40 levels in both pediatric and adult patients compared to controls may point to a role in between CF pathology.

BACKGROUND: Cell culture increases both diagnostic specificity and sensitivity of primary ciliary dyskinesia (PCD) and the most important reason to use cell culture for definitive diagnosis in PCD is to exclude secondary ciliary defects. Here we aimed to evaluate the cilia functions and cilia ultrastructural abnormalities after ciliogenesis of cell culture in patients with definitive diagnosis of PCD. We also aimed to compare high speed videomicroscopy (HSVM) results of patients before and after ciliogenesis and to compare them with electron microscopy, genetic and immunofluorescence results in patients with positive diagnosis of PCD. METHODS: This study was conducted as a cross-sectional study in patients with PCD. HSVM, transmission electron microscopy (TEM) and immunofluorescence staining results of the nasal biopsy samples taken from patients with the definitive diagnosis of PCD were evaluated and HSVM findings before and after cell culture were described. RESULTS: Ciliogenesis and regrowth in the cell culture occurred in the nasal biopsy sample of eight patients with PCD. The mean age of the patients was 15.5±4.2 years (8.5-18 years). Mean beat frequency was found to be 7.54±1.01 hz (6.53-9.45 hz) before cell culture, and 7.36±0.86 hz (6.02-7.99 hz) after cell culture in the nasal biopsy of patients. There was no significant difference in the beat frequency of PCD patients before and after cell culture. Ciliary function analysis showed the similar beating pattern before and after cell culture in patients with PCD. CONCLUSIONS: This study showed us that there was no difference between cilia beat frequency and beat pattern before and after cell culture in patients with definitive diagnosis of PCD and repeated HSVM would be a useful diagnostic approach in patients who have no possibility to reach other diagnostic methods.

Cystic fibrosis (CF) is an autosomal recessive disease caused by CFTR gene mutations. Despite having the same mutation, CF patients may demonstrate clinical variability in severity and prognosis of the disease. In this study, we aimed to determine differentially expressed genes between mild and severe siblings with same genotype. We performed targeted real-time polymerase chain reaction based transcriptomic analysis of nasal epithelial cells obtained from two families with two siblings with Class II mutations (F508del/F508del) and (F508del/G85E), one family with three siblings with Class IV mutation (I1234V/I1234V). In severe siblings with Class II mutations, TNFRSF11A, KCNE1, STX1A, SLC9A3R2 were found to be up regulated. CXCL1, CFTR, CXCL2 were found to be down regulated. In the severe sibling with Class IV mutation; mainly genes responsible from complement and coagulation system were identified. Comparison of CF patients to non-CF control; showed that ICAM1 was up regulated whereas EZR, TNFRSF1A, HSPA1A were down regulated in patients. As a result of this study, differentially expressed genes responsible for clinical severity among affected siblings carrying the same mutation were identified. The results will provide an opportunity for the development of novel target molecules for treatment of disease.

INTRODUCTION: Recurrent pulmonary infections, wheezing and stridor due to swallowing dysfunction, esophageal dysmotility, gastroesophageal reflux, tracheomalacia and bronchomalacia are frequently seen complications after esophageal atresia and tracheo-esophageal fistula (EA-TEF) surgeries. This study aimed to investigate the frequency and causes of respiratory problems and to evaluate the factors that affect respiratory morbidity in patients who had undergone EA-TEF repair in a tertiary referral center. METHODS: Preoperative and postoperative records of patients with EA, TEF + EA and isolated EA were examined retrospectively. Accompanied diseases and swallowing dysfunction symptoms were questioned. Bronchoalveolar lavage results were investigated if the patient had flexible bronchoscopy. RESULTS: A total of 71 children with EA were included in the study, and seven patients who did not have follow-up after surgery were excluded. 46 of the 64 patients continue regular follow-up visits in our department. Male sex, primary EA repair in another center, EA type C, accompanying genetic anomalies, severe tracheomalacia, late per oral feeding (1 year after surgery), and severe GER were found to cause significantly higher incidence of coughing, recurrent wheezing, recurrent pneumonia, and bronchiectasis despite surgical and medical treatments (p = 0.048, p = 0.045, p = 0.009, p = 0.029, p = 0.025). CONCLUSION: Even if anatomical anomalies are corrected by surgery in patients who underwent EA repair, precautions can be taken for GERD, laryngotracheomalacia, and swallowing dysfunction, and effective pulmonary rehabilitation can be initiated with early multidisciplinary approach before the development of respiratory tract symptoms.

OBJECTIVES: To evaluate the risk factors of recurrent pulmonary exacerbation and poor prognosis in children with idiopathic pulmonary hemosiderosis (IPH). METHODS: In this multicenter study, 54 patients with a diagnosis of IPH were included. Medical records were retrospectively reviewed from three tertiary care hospitals between 1979 and 2019. Also, current information and the long-term progress of patients was determined by contacting the families by telephone. RESULTS: A total of 54 children were included. The median age of onset of symptoms was 4.5 years (3 months to 15.8 years). The median time from onset to diagnosis was 0.9 years (0.25 months to 12 years). The mean number of recurrent episodes per child in the recurrence-positive group was 3.55 (1-15). Univariate analysis demonstrated that patients presenting with hypoxia or requiring transfusion at the time of presentation had significantly more recurrence episodes (p = .002). Multivariate analysis showed that the presence of hypoxia at the time of initial presentation was a significant independent predictor of recurrent episodes (p = .027). The median follow-up was 3.3 years (0.75 months to 27 years). There was a significant relationship between the presence of hypoxia, transfusion history, antinuclear antibody positivity, and elevated transaminases at the time of initial evaluation and treatment response. CONCLUSIONS: The present study provides substantial information regarding factors that may affect recurrent exacerbations and prognosis in children with IPH. Demonstrating hypoxia as an independent risk factor in recurrence episodes could guide physicians in the planning of treatment strategies.

BACKGROUND: Lung ultrasound (LUS) has been successfully used in the diagnosis of different pulmonary diseases. Present study design to determine the diagnostic value of LUS in the evaluation of children with novel coronavirus disease 2019 (COVID-19). METHODS AND OBJECTIVES: Prospective multicenter study, 40 children with confirmed COVID-19 were included. LUS was performed to all patients at admission. The chest X-ray and computed tomography (CT) were performed according to the decision of the primary physicians. LUS results were compared with chest X-ray and CT findings and diagnostic performance was determined. RESULTS: Of the 40 children median (range) was 10.5 (0.4-17.8) years. Chest X-ray and LUS were performed on all and chest CT was performed on 28 (70%) patients at the time of diagnosis. Sixteen (40%) patients had no apparent chest CT abnormalities suggestive of COVID-19, whereas 12 (30%) had abnormalities. LUS confirmed the diagnosis of pulmonary involvement in 10 of 12 patients with positive CT findings. LUS demonstrated normal lung patterns among 15 of 16 patients who had normal CT features. The sensitivity and the area under the receiver operating characteristics (ROC) curve (area under the ROC curve) identified by the chest X-ray and LUS tests were compared and statistically significantly different (McNemar's test: p = .016 and p = .001 respectively) detected. Chest X-ray displayed false-negative results for pulmonary involvement in 75% whereas for LUS it was 16.7%. CONCLUSIONS: LUS might be a useful tool in the diagnostic steps of children with COVID-19. A reduction in chest CT assessments may be possible when LUS is used in the initial diagnostic steps for these children.

INTRODUCTION: Sleep-disordered breathing (SDB) is common in children with PWS. In the current study, we aimed to evaluate the severity of SDB in patients with PWS using polysomnography (PSG), and assess the effect of the underlying genetic mechanism on PSG parameters. METHODS: Children with PWS, referred to our sleep laboratory between March 2016 and January 2020 were enrolled. PSG parameters, demographic data, body mass index (BMI), and symptoms related to SDB were recorded. The effect of non-invasive ventilation strategies and the outcome of therapy on PSG parameters were evaluated. RESULTS: In our study, 64.5% of the patients had severe sleep apnea syndrome (total apnea hypopnea index (AHI) ≥10 events/hour). 22.6% had significantly high (>5 events/hour) central sleep apnea. Patients with a deletion had significantly lower initial and mean SaO2, longer sleep time SaO2 under 90%, oxygen desaturation % and total AHI when compared to those with uniparental disomy. PSG parameters were similar between patients who did or didn't receive growth hormone treatment. CONCLUSION: The majority of the PWS patients had severe sleep apnea syndrome characterized mainly by hypopneas which were accompanied by central apneas. There was a more severe impact on oxygen parameters and total AHI in patients with deletions.

BACKGROUND: Despite the availability of cystic fibrosis (CF) screening countrywide, diagnostic delay is still a crucial issue. The objectives of this study were to explore the stages of the NBS process, determine the risk factors associated with diagnostic delay and evaluate parent anxiety and experience throughout the process. METHODS: This is a multicenter cross-sectional study. A questionnaire was completed by parents of newborns diagnosed with CF via NBS in 17 centers. Socio-demographic characteristics, parent knowledge and experiences related to NBS, sweat test availability in the region of residence, and time to the definitive CF diagnosis were assessed through this questionnaire. Parents' anxiety levels were evaluated through the State-Trait Anxiety Inventory scales 1 and 2. Delayed diagnosis (DD) was defined as a definite CF diagnosis beyond the 8th week of life. Predictors of delayed CF diagnosis were evaluated by univariate and multivariate analysis. RESULTS: A total of 220 CF patients diagnosed via NBS were enrolled; 82 (37.3%) babies had DD. Multivariable analysis indicated that residence in the Southeast Anatolia region of Turkey (OR = 10.79, 95% CI = 2.37-49.2) was associated with a higher incidence of DD compared with other regions in Turkey. Of the total, 216 (98.1%) of the caregivers regarded the NBS program as useful and 180 (82%) reported high anxiety levels. CONCLUSION: The organization of newborn screening should take into account regional and socio-cultural characteristics to improve the early diagnosis of CF and also reduce the anxiety level of parents.

BACKGROUND: Takayasu arteritis (TA) is an idiopathic chronic inflammatory arteritis that affects the large blood vessels. Pulmonary involvement was considered an uncommon manifestation of the disease and spontaneous pneumothorax has not been previously described in association with TA. CASE: We report a 13-year-old female who had TA complicated by spontaneous pneumothorax during treatment. She was admitted to the hospital reporting difficulty standing from a squatting position and inability to walk without support. She had been diagnosed with dilate cardiomyopathy four years ago and cardiac functions had deteriorated over time. Catheter angiography revealed diffuse narrowing of the abdominal aorta. In magnetic resonance angiography, total-subtotal occlusion of the infrarenal abdominal aorta in a 2 cm area and subtotal occlusion of the left renal artery were detected without pulmonary artery involvement. Methotrexate, azathioprine, and prednisolone were administered. Tension pneumothorax developed on the left side while she was on prednisolone treatment. CONCLUSION: To our knowledge, this is the first case of spontaneous pneumothorax associated with TA to be reported in the literature.

BACKGROUND: Vici syndrome is a rare autosomal recessive disease with phenotypically heterogeneous presentation. Characteristic features of the disease are oculocutaneous albinism, corpus callosum agenesis, cataract, cardiomyopathy, and immunodeficiency. CASE: Here we report two Turkish patients with Vici syndrome. One of these patients had a novel mutation in EPG5 and presented with idiopathic thrombocytopenic purpura (ITP) and maculopapular rashes similar to Stevens-Johnson syndrome, which has been previously reported in only a few cases in the literature. CONCLUSION: Vici syndrome presents with a typical phenotype which may facilitate diagnosis for infants with multisystemic disorders. ITP and maculopapular rashes might be added to the spectrum of findings of patients with Vici syndrome.

INTRODUCTION: Hypothalamic obesity (HO) is a type of obesity that is caused by hypothalamic damage. HO can be complicated by obstructive sleep apnea syndrome (OSAS) due to anatomical narrowing of the upper airway and hypothalamic damage-induced dysfunction of the sleep control mechanisms. We aimed to explore the presence and severity of OSAS in children with HO and hypothesized that OSAS is more severe and frequent in HO than exogenous obesity (EO). METHODS: This cross-sectional study was conducted among children aged 6.6-17.9 years. Subjects with HO (n = 14) and controls with EO (n = 19) were consecutively recruited through an endocrinology clinic. All patients underwent full-night polysomnography. The primary outcomes were obstructive apnea-hypopnea index (OAHI) and the severity of OSAS. We analyzed the polysomnography findings, biochemical parameters, Brodsky and modified Mallampati scores, and blood pressure compared with the controls. We explored the different obesity types and these variables in association with OAHI using multiple linear regression (MLR). RESULTS: Age and body mass index z scores (BMI-z) were similar between the EO and HO groups. The OAHI of HO (5.8) was higher than that of EO (2.2). In MLR, the predicted OAHI was formulated as an equation using regression coefficients of obesity type (HO), age, and BMI-z (R2 = .41). In the logistic regression analysis, the odds ratio of moderate/severe OSA was 5.6 for HO. CONCLUSIONS: Children with HO have a higher risk of moderate/severe OSAS than children with EO. Polysomnography should be considered in all patients with HO.
